Material Options for Durable and Attractive Shower Tubs in Lake City
Homeowners in Lake City seeking shower tub materials must consider durability and aesthetic appeal that withstand the local climate conditions. Lake City's seasonal temperature fluctuations and humidity levels can impact the longevity and maintenance requirements of various material options.
Choosing the right material ensures that the shower tub remains both functional and visually appealing for years.
Acrylic is a popular choice among shower tub materials due to its lightweight nature, resistance to cracking, and ease of cleaning. This material offers a smooth, glossy finish that enhances the look of any bathroom.
Additionally, acrylic's ability to retain heat makes it comfortable for prolonged use in cooler months typical of Lake City's climate.
Fiberglass shower tubs provide a cost-effective solution with decent durability. While less resistant to scratches and fading than acrylic, fiberglass is lightweight and easy to install. However, homeowners should be aware that it may require more frequent maintenance in areas with high humidity or temperature swings common in Lake City.
Cast iron tubs coated with enamel offer exceptional durability and a classic aesthetic. Their heavy weight and resistance to chipping make them suitable for long-term use despite Lake City's environmental challenges. However, installation may require professional assistance due to the weight.
Other materials like steel and composite blends are also used, each balancing factors like cost, maintenance, and appearance.

Custom vs. Prefabricated Shower Tub Units: What Works Best in Lake City?
Homeowners in Lake City, UT, weighing custom shower tubs against prefabricated units must consider several factors unique to their home renovation goals. Custom options provide tailored dimensions and finishes, ideal for irregular bathroom layouts common in older Lake City homes.
These units often use premium materials that enhance durability and aesthetic appeal, but typically come with higher costs and longer installation times.
Conversely, prefabricated shower tub units offer quicker installation and uniform quality control, making them a popular choice for many Lake City residents. These units are often constructed from acrylic fiberglass, providing ease of maintenance and resistance to mold growth, which is a notable concern in Utah’s humid bathroom environments.
However, the standardized sizes may limit design flexibility and require bathroom modifications to fit properly.
Key Considerations for Lake City Homeowners
- Bathroom layout: Custom tubs accommodate unusual spaces, while prefabricated units fit standard dimensions.
- Budget constraints: Prefabricated options generally cost less upfront compared to custom-built installations.
- Material preferences: Custom units allow a broader range of materials, impacting longevity and style.
- Installation timeline: Prefabricated units enable faster renovations, beneficial for tight project schedules.
Ultimately, professional companies in Lake City typically advise that the choice between custom and prefabricated shower tubs hinges on balancing design requirements, budget, and maintenance considerations. Homeowners seeking a unique, tailored look might lean towards custom solutions, while those prioritizing speed and cost efficiency often select prefabricated units.

Budgeting and Cost Considerations for Shower Tub Installation in Lake City
Homeowners in Lake City should anticipate a range of costs when planning shower tub installation. The total investment depends on factors such as the type of shower tub, materials selected, and the complexity of the installation process.
Typically, basic prefabricated units start around $700 to $1,500, while custom or high-end models can exceed $3,000.
Labor costs in Lake City usually add another $500 to $2,000, influenced by the scope of work such as plumbing adjustments or tile removal. Additional expenses may arise from necessary bathroom modifications to accommodate the new tub or compliance with local codes.
Budgeting Tips for Shower Tub Projects
- Set a clear budget that includes both product and installation costs to avoid surprises.
- Compare multiple quotes from local contractors to ensure competitive pricing and quality service.
- Consider long-term value by choosing durable materials that reduce future maintenance and replacement expenses.
- Plan for contingencies, allocating around 10-15% extra for unexpected repairs or upgrades during installation.
Top Shower and Tub Options for Bathrooms in Lake City, UT
| Option | Pros | Cons |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Acrylic Fiberglass Shower Tubs | Lightweight, affordable, ease maintenance | Prone to scratching, less heat retention, may discolor over time | Homeowners seeking cost-effective and low-maintenance solutions |
| Cultured Marble Shower Tubs | Durable surface, attractive finish, resists mold growth | Higher price point, can chip or crack, requires professional repair | Those prioritizing aesthetic appeal with durability |
| Porcelain-Enameled Steel Tubs | Strong and durable, classic look, resistant to chemicals | Heavy weight, cold to touch, can chip revealing steel underneath | Homeowners valuing traditional style and long-term durability |
| Casting Resin Shower Tubs | Customizable shapes, good heat retention, non-porous surface | Higher cost range, can be brittle if impacted, requires careful installation | Those needing custom designs with emphasis on comfort and heat retention |
